Hey all, now I know what your thinking but hear me out. Dragon Con is the largest RPG, Sci-Fi, Fanticy, and Anime Convention in the US. That's right they have anime at this Con. They bring voice actor/actress from your favorite anime shows, trailers and sneek peeks of new shows that are going to be aired on Adult Swim and Anime Network, moives, and a whole lot more.

Definately save up your money and go a little later in the month to AWA, SamKat.
Dragon*Con 2001 was fun, but way too big and lacks what you really want from anime. It's the largest sci-fi convention in the country. While there's nothing wrong with liking sci-fi, most sci-fi fans are actually drunken single hairy men. No offense, of course to the hairy men.

It's just that when the convention spans two buildings and is still packed tighter than sardines in a can, you know there's a problem. And that was in 2001. It gets bigger every year. I shudder to think where it's at now.
